What Happened

Beckman Coulter Inc. initiated a recall of certain MicroScan instruments because the analyzers contain incorrect algorithms which may affect antimicrobial susceptibility test results, leading to false susceptibility classifications.

Which Products Are Affected

The recall involves REF # D23352, MicroScan LabPro V5.03 Panel Update 11 (US), electronic installed on the following instruments:

  • B1018-280 MicroScan autoSCAN-4 Instrument
  • B1018-283 MicroScan WalkAway-40 plus Instrument
  • B1018-284 MicroScan WalkAway-96 plus Instrument
  • B1018-440 DxM-1040 MicroScan WalkAway Instrument
  • B1018-496 DxM-1096 MicroScan WalkAway Instrument

A total of 158 instruments are affected. The UDI is 15099590799243/ V5.03 Panel Update 11. Distribution was nationwide in the United States, including the states of AK, AL, AR, CA, CO, DE, FL, GA, IA, IL, IN, KY, LA, MA, MD, ME, MI, MN, MO, MS, NC, ND, NE, NJ, NV, NY, OH, OK, OR, PA, SC, TN, TX, VA, WI, WV, WY. Recall number Z-2888-2026. Classification: Class II.
